Family Nurse Practitioner, HIV
Company: Tal Healthcare
Location: New York
Posted on: May 24, 2025

Job DescriptionOur client, a leading network of community-based
healthcare centers serving New York City, is seeking a dedicated
Family Nurse Practitioner (FNP) with experience in HIV care to join
their multidisciplinary team. This organization delivers
high-quality, integrated medical services to underserved
communities, including individuals experiencing homelessness, and
operates under a holistic model of care. In this role, you will
provide comprehensive primary care-including HIV and chronic
disease management-to a diverse adult population. You'll practice
at the top of your license, working in a mission-driven environment
where innovation, compassion, and health equity are at the core of
patient care.Key Responsibilities
- Perform thorough histories and physicals in alignment with
clinical standards and regulatory guidelines.
- Deliver primary and preventive medical care to adults, managing
both acute and chronic conditions, including HIV.
- Assess patient needs, establish treatment goals, and implement
evidence-based interventions.
- Document all care accurately and promptly in the electronic
health record (EHR).
- Collaborate with physicians, nurses, behavioral health
professionals, and care coordinators to ensure seamless,
patient-centered care.
- Order and interpret diagnostic tests; prescribe medications and
therapeutic treatments as appropriate.
- Perform direct patient procedures (e.g., venipuncture) within
scope of privileges.
- Supervise and support the Nurse Care Coordinator, promoting
integrated team-based care.
- Participate in the development and implementation of clinical
care protocols.
- Evaluate the need for specialty referrals or hospital
admission; coordinate care transitions as needed.
- Deliver health education tailored to HIV/AIDS patients,
including harm reduction strategies.
- Support organizational quality improvement initiatives,
including case reviews and performance audits.
- Maintain confidentiality, uphold HIPAA standards, and model
professionalism at all times.
- Participate in continuing medical education, departmental
meetings, and quality assurance efforts.Qualifications
- Current licensure as a Family Nurse Practitioner in New York
State.
- Board Certification in Family or Adult Medicine.
- Minimum 2 years' experience in primary care, with specific
expertise in HIV/AIDS clinical management.
- Knowledge of harm reduction principles and experience
prescribing Buprenorphine strongly preferred.
- Familiarity with electronic health records (EHRs); prior
experience with EPIC or eClinicalWorks is a plus.
- Current DEA registration and CPR certification.
- Up-to-date certifications in Infection Control and HIPAA
compliance.
- Demonstrated cultural competence and commitment to serving
medically underserved populations.
- Bilingual (English/Spanish) highly preferred.Job Perks
